crank looks like its had some work? any pics of the combustion chambers? what size valves is it running? any cam specs?

if ya get stuck for any parts i build heaps of these so got most stuff lying around.

Posted

Yeah the whole engine has been put together fairly well really. I'll try get some pics of the combustion chambers over the next few days. Pistons come right to top of block and combustion chamber is only around where valves are, looks like compression ratio could be up around 13:1.

Not sure on cam spec or valve size.. All I'll say is it doesn't like to idle, struggles to hold any power below 4000 rpm but between 5-8000rpm revs it's tits off and makes heaps of power with good response.

I found out some years back, that those Arias pistons were meant to take a GSXR750 ring set, that was after B&H grooved them sadly. How did your end gaps turn out? When I stripped my motor down, the end gaps were massive (B&H gapped them etc) which is one of the reasons why I flagged the 4K

Posted

Found the piston details on the interwebs which specified 15thou gap so that's what we gapped them to.

Funnily enough we are 90% sure they are datsun a14 pistons which there has got heaps of forged pistons etc lying around palmy due to the ministock guys that run them at 14:1.
